Initial Consultation
The assessment frequently starts with an initial consultation. Throughout this session, a mental health professional discusses your concerns, medical history, and any previous medical diagnoses. They may likewise ask about family history relating to ADHD and related conditions.
2. Symptom Evaluation
Next, the clinician utilizes standardized ADHD diagnostic tools, such as surveys and rating scales. Common tools include:
Adult ADHD Self-Report Scale (ASRS)Conners Adult ADHD Rating Scales (CAARS)
These assessments help assess the intensity of symptoms based upon standardized criteria.
3. Scientific Interview
A comprehensive clinical interview is performed, where the professional gathers detailed details about everyday performance, work habits, relationship issues, and any history of psychological health conditions.
4. Security Information
In some cases, professionals may seek collateral information from member of the family, partners, or colleagues to gain insight into how the person's habits manifest in numerous settings.
5. Feedback Session
After examining the person, a feedback session is normally scheduled. The clinician talks about the findings, the diagnosis (if any), and prospective treatment alternatives. This session is essential for comprehending how ADHD impacts the individual's life and the next steps.
Treatment Options
Should a private assessment result in an ADHD diagnosis, a variety of treatment choices may be offered, consisting of:
Medication: Stimulants (like Adderall and Ritalin) or non-stimulant choices (like Strattera).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T): To help handle negative idea patterns and develop coping strategies.Coaching: ADHD training can assist with organization, time management, and personal goal setting.Assistance Groups: Connecting with others dealing with similar difficulties can supply emotional assistance and practical advice.FAQsQ: How Much Does a Private ADHD Assessment Cost?
